Output df98bc3ed4df31e04996aee6fb2d5eb3ed4bc25d0022bb0a138dfcfb5e95cbe6:1

value
21373521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4138a2439217a209a825c309ccd3e70e9a2985bd OP_EQUAL
address
37dsh12B6bdv6cDxwP4H9ZtZYWo1nicFj9
transaction
df98bc3ed4df31e04996aee6fb2d5eb3ed4bc25d0022bb0a138dfcfb5e95cbe6
confirmations
329058
spent
true